
U.S. Border Patrol agent in Yuma sector indicted on drug charges
• Arizona RepublicA U.S. Border Patrol agent was indicted Tuesday on charges of trafficking marijuana along the Mexican border, authorities said.
A federal grand jury returned a four-count indictment against Michael Angelo Atondo after fellow Border Patrol agents found him with 44 bundles of marijuana in his vehicle in a remote area
